First-aid measures

Emergency measure - Inhalation: Remove patient to fresh air. Seek medical attention.

Emergency measure - Eyes: Rinse thoroughly with water for at least 15 minutes.  Obtain

immediate medical attention.

Emergency measure - Skin: Thoroughly wash all affected areas with soap and water

removing contaminated clothing. If irritation occurs obtain

immediate medical attention.

Emergency measure - Ingestion: Seek immediate medical attention.

Fire-fighting measures

Recommended extinguishing agent: Water spray, foam, carbon dioxide or dry powder may be used.

Product arising from burning: Products of combustion may contain oxides of carbon and

nitrogen together with some soot.

Product determined by test: N

Protective equipment: Protective clothing and a self contained breathing apparatus

should be worn.

Accidental release measures

Emergency measures in case of spillage: Wear suitable protective clothing (see 2.3.1). Take up spill

using a suitable inert material (e.g. sand or soil).

Transfer to labelled containers or use an industrial vacuum

cleaner. Dispose of by incineration in accordance with local

regulations. Wash spill site with plenty of water. Do not

discharge the spillage to the drains.

Handling and storage

Handling: Ensure adequate ventilation. Wear suitable protective

clothing, rubber or plastic gloves, safety goggles and a

respirator conformingto the appropriate national standards.

Avoid exposure by skin and eye contact, ingestion and

inhalation.

Storage: Store in tightly closed containers in a cool, dry place.

Store away from sources of ignition.

Packaging of the substance and or preparation: The substance is packaged in clearly labelled double

polyethylene lined fibreboard containers.

Stability and reactivity

Danger other than fire: None reported.

Chemical reaction with water: None reported.

Dust explosion: There is a potential for dust explosion of this organic

powder when it becomes airbourne. However, appropriate

handling and storage procedures are used to minimise the

risk of electrostatic discharge.

Disposal considerations

Industry - Possibility of recovery/recycling: Recovery for reuse is not feasible.

Industry - Possibility of neutralisation: None known.

Industry - Possibility of destruction: controlled discharge: Not recommended.

Industry - Possibility of destruction - incineration: Recommended method at a suitable facility. Waste gas

treatment to remove oxides of nitrogen should be fitted.
